大部分使用php的人一旦应用到session都会使用cookie。
cookie虽好可是它也会给我们带来一些隐患的。
隐患一:如果客户端机器的cookie一旦因病毒而失效了,那么session也就相当于没有了。
隐患二:session在php中默认的是以文件的形式保存在一个临时文件夹里面的,对于一个小型系统来说,这样做完全可以,
可是对于一个大型而又被经常访问的系统来说,就不是很好的办法了。假设这个网站一天有1000个人访问。一个月以后session的临时文件夹就会有30000个临时文件。想象一下计算机要从30000里面找一条session_sid是一个多么漫长的事情呀!
因此为了提...
- [starrynight] 相加结果等于1044ch,最高位丢失,所以等于044ch 04/24 22:55
- [app] 总结下来很不错! 04/24 22:30
- [taotling] 有用,谢谢! 04/24 01:11
- [游客] 路过 04/23 21:24
- [nprotect2008] 简单来说,就是一些关键字.如果有兴趣,可以自己找找,看看里面还缺什么少什么不.. 04/23 14:47
- [mouselove] 看许木木电视剧最喜欢的一句话:不抛弃,不放弃! 04/11 09:30
- [mouselove] 16是2的倍数,正好是2的4次方等于16,也就是说十六进制的1位相当于二进制的四位。 所以 04/11 09:29
- [mouselove] 如果要把二进制转十六进制,推荐你还是先把二进制转成十进制,然后从十进制转到16进制. ----- 04/11 09:25
- [yigeling] 呵呵,加油啊,如果开始有疑问就来这里问大家,当然能自己解决问题就更好了,这样进步更快。 04/10 21:59
- [游客] 说的对,要坚持不放弃! 04/10 18:00
[2008-12-20 12:48] 用数据库(mysql)存储session
阅读全文 |
评论次数(0) |
浏览次数(440) |
所属类型(Smarty+php+Mysql)
[2008-04-23 16:34] 检测点2.1
mov ax,4e20h
add ax,1406h
mov bx,2000h
add ax,bx
mov bx,ax
add ax,bx(?)
mov ax,4e20h ; ax=4e20
add ax,1406h ; ax=6226
mov bx,2000h ; bx=2000
add ax,bx ; 使ax与bx相加,将最后结果在给ax,ax已经等于
6226Hbx等于2000H,结果ax=8226
mov bx,ax ; 将ax中的数据传送到bx寄存器,原ax中数据保持不
变,则a...
add ax,1406h
mov bx,2000h
add ax,bx
mov bx,ax
add ax,bx(?)
mov ax,4e20h ; ax=4e20
add ax,1406h ; ax=6226
mov bx,2000h ; bx=2000
add ax,bx ; 使ax与bx相加,将最后结果在给ax,ax已经等于
6226Hbx等于2000H,结果ax=8226
mov bx,ax ; 将ax中的数据传送到bx寄存器,原ax中数据保持不
变,则a...
阅读全文 |
评论次数(1) |
浏览次数(791) |
所属类型(汇编作业)
[2008-04-23 15:19] 第一章节:1.1节-1.10节小结
(1)汇编指令是机器指令助记符,同机器指令一一对应.
(2)每一种CPU都有自己的汇编指令集.
(3)CPU可以直接使用的信息在存储器中存放.
(4)在存储器中指令和数据没有任何区别,都是二进制信息.
(5)存储单元从零开始顺序编号.
(6)1B=8b 1KB=1024B 1MB=1024KB 1GB=1024MB.
(7)每一个CPU芯片都有许多管脚,这些管脚和总线相连.也可以说,这些管脚引出总线.一个CPU可以引出三种总线的宽度标志了这个CPU的不同方面的性能:
地址总线的宽度决定了CPU的寻址能力
数据总线的宽度决定了CPU与其他器件进行数据传送时的一次数据传送量
控制...
(2)每一种CPU都有自己的汇编指令集.
(3)CPU可以直接使用的信息在存储器中存放.
(4)在存储器中指令和数据没有任何区别,都是二进制信息.
(5)存储单元从零开始顺序编号.
(6)1B=8b 1KB=1024B 1MB=1024KB 1GB=1024MB.
(7)每一个CPU芯片都有许多管脚,这些管脚和总线相连.也可以说,这些管脚引出总线.一个CPU可以引出三种总线的宽度标志了这个CPU的不同方面的性能:
地址总线的宽度决定了CPU的寻址能力
数据总线的宽度决定了CPU与其他器件进行数据传送时的一次数据传送量
控制...
阅读全文 |
评论次数(2) |
浏览次数(741) |
所属类型(汇编作业)
[2008-04-23 14:49] Dos网络命令
c:\>ntsd -c q -p PID
xp下还有两个好东东tasklist和tskill。tasklist能列出所有的进程,和相应的信息。tskill能查杀进程,语法很简单:tskill 程序名!!
Windows 2k/2003 Server
1.最基本,最常用的,测试物理网络的
ping 192.168.10.88 -t ,参数-t是等待用户去中断测试
2.查看DNS、IP、Mac等
A.Win98:winipcfg
B.Win2000以上:Ipconfig/all
C.NSLOOKUP:如查看河北的DNS ...
xp下还有两个好东东tasklist和tskill。tasklist能列出所有的进程,和相应的信息。tskill能查杀进程,语法很简单:tskill 程序名!!
Windows 2k/2003 Server
1.最基本,最常用的,测试物理网络的
ping 192.168.10.88 -t ,参数-t是等待用户去中断测试
2.查看DNS、IP、Mac等
A.Win98:winipcfg
B.Win2000以上:Ipconfig/all
C.NSLOOKUP:如查看河北的DNS ...
阅读全文 |
评论次数(0) |
浏览次数(575) |
所属类型(网络技术)
[2008-04-23 14:45] 让Editplus支持汇编语言语法高亮显示
需要做的是,打开EditPlus,找到设置面板,选择添加,在描述中输入:ASM,在文件扩展名中输入:asm,然后在语法文件一栏选择对应的stx文件就好了。(asm的stx文件,就是把下面的所有内容保存为you_decide_the_name.stx) 注意扩展名.
另外需要注意的是,默认的支持语法高亮的文件不在EDITPLUS根目录下
#TITLE=ASM
; ASM syntax file written by kylin.
; This file is required for EditPlus to run correctly.
#DELIMITER=,(){}...
另外需要注意的是,默认的支持语法高亮的文件不在EDITPLUS根目录下
#TITLE=ASM
; ASM syntax file written by kylin.
; This file is required for EditPlus to run correctly.
#DELIMITER=,(){}...
阅读全文 |
评论次数(2) |
浏览次数(665) |
所属类型(ASM学习经验)
[2008-04-23 11:13] EditPlus注册码
User:Guanjiu
PassWord:D5EA3-93640-45Z18-31WAA-D9T39...
PassWord:D5EA3-93640-45Z18-31WAA-D9T39...
阅读全文 |
评论次数(0) |
浏览次数(643) |
所属类型(ASM学习经验)
[2008-04-22 21:07] 转贴:在编译时报错详细参考
00 Block nesting error嵌套出错。嵌套的过程、段、结构、宏指令或重复块等非正常结束。例如:在嵌套语句中有外层的结束语句,而无内层的结束语句
01 Extra characters on line一语句行有多余字符,可能是语句中给出的参数太多
02 Internal error-Register already defined这是一个内部错误. 若出现该错误, 请记下发生的条件,并使用ProductAssistance Requst表与Microsoft公司联系.
03 Unknown type specifier表识符指定类型出错.例如类型...
01 Extra characters on line一语句行有多余字符,可能是语句中给出的参数太多
02 Internal error-Register already defined这是一个内部错误. 若出现该错误, 请记下发生的条件,并使用ProductAssistance Requst表与Microsoft公司联系.
03 Unknown type specifier表识符指定类型出错.例如类型...
阅读全文 |
评论次数(0) |
浏览次数(595) |
所属类型(ASM学习经验)
[2008-04-10 17:10] Close Port 445
Windows Registry Editor Version 5.00
[H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\NetBT\Parameters]
"NbProvider"="_tcp"
"NameServerPort"=dword:00000089
"CacheTimeout"=dword:000927c0
"BcastNameQueryCount"=dword:00000003
"BcastQueryTimeout"=dword:000002ee
"NameSrvQueryCount"=dword:00...
[H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\NetBT\Parameters]
"NbProvider"="_tcp"
"NameServerPort"=dword:00000089
"CacheTimeout"=dword:000927c0
"BcastNameQueryCount"=dword:00000003
"BcastQueryTimeout"=dword:000002ee
"NameSrvQueryCount"=dword:00...
阅读全文 |
评论次数(0) |
浏览次数(588) |
所属类型(网络技术)
[2008-04-10 17:09] Close Server
Windows Registry Editor Version 5.00
[H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\lanmanserver\parameters]
"AutoShareServer"=dword:00000000
"AutoSharewks"=dword:00000000...
[H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\lanmanserver\parameters]
"AutoShareServer"=dword:00000000
"AutoSharewks"=dword:00000000...
阅读全文 |
评论次数(0) |
浏览次数(531) |
所属类型(网络技术)
[2008-04-10 17:05] Windows 2003 Server环境下使用OpenVPN建立VPN
网上关于OpenVPN在FreeBsd、linux上的安装方法较多,但Windows下的较少,现将自己调试经验写下来,供大家参考
OPENVPN 简介:
OpenVPN是一款功能强大,可跨平台(支持Win 2000/XP/2003, Linux, Mac OS X, Solaris, FreeBSD, NetBSD, 和 OpenBSD)使用的SSL VPN服务器软件(具体说明见官方主页官方主页)。
OpenVPN-2.1_Beta16版,下载>>> www.google.com
第一步:安装OpenVPN
这一部分是服务端跟客户端都要做的工作,操作完...
OPENVPN 简介:
OpenVPN是一款功能强大,可跨平台(支持Win 2000/XP/2003, Linux, Mac OS X, Solaris, FreeBSD, NetBSD, 和 OpenBSD)使用的SSL VPN服务器软件(具体说明见官方主页官方主页)。
OpenVPN-2.1_Beta16版,下载>>> www.google.com
第一步:安装OpenVPN
这一部分是服务端跟客户端都要做的工作,操作完...
阅读全文 |
评论次数(0) |
浏览次数(581) |
所属类型(网络技术)
『 查看更多文章 』